Not at this time unless MoodRx LLC expressly authorizes that use in writing. 42 C.F.R. Part 2 is a federal confidentiality law that provides additional protections for certain substance use disorder treatment records. Customers are responsible for determining whether they are a Part 2 program or whether information they intend to submit is subject to Part 2. If you are unsure, contact legal@claimsrevenue.com before submitting the information.
